Landlady run over – Young carouser in court for attempted murder

It was almost clear that the two teenagers (16 and 17 years old) would end up in the dock, now the prosecution is ready. In August, the two hit a Linz sushi landlady while trying to escape. The public prosecutor’s office accuses the duo of attempted murder.

In August of this year, the two people from Graz (16 and 17) were eating at a sushi restaurant on Linzer Landstrasse. They ran away without paying, got into the boy’s mother’s car and wanted to escape. The deceived sushi landlady (42) rushed after the duo, was run over by the escapees and left seriously injured. Up to ten years in prison. The escape of the two young people only ended days later in Croatia. Since their transfer to Austria, the two have been held separately in custody at the Graz prison. Now the prosecution’s indictment is ready. The indictment for attempted murder has been served, but is not yet legally binding; the 14-day objection period is running. A trial date in Graz has not yet been set. If convicted, the two young people face a prison sentence of up to ten years.
